It can work in either spot depending on your routine. Before training it is a convenient snack, and after training it may help you top up protein intake within the day.
It can be a short-term option when you are busy, but it is not ideal as a regular meal replacement. For a more balanced meal, pair it with fruit or another minimally processed food.
Its protein and fibre can support satiety for some people. How filling it feels still depends on your appetite, portion size, and what else you eat with it.
For many people, daily use can fit into a balanced diet, but it is still a processed product. It is best used as a convenient option rather than the foundation of your diet.
Yes, it can be paired with coffee as a quick snack. If you are sensitive to caffeine, that combination may be less suitable later in the day.
Possibly, because a sweet-tasting protein bar can be more satisfying than reaching for confectionery for some people. Still, frequent cravings are often better managed by looking at overall meal pattern and sleep, not just one snack.
It may be fine occasionally, but children should mainly eat less processed foods as their regular snacks. Extra care is needed because this product contains peanuts.
Yes, anyone with a peanut allergy should avoid it. Even a small amount can trigger a serious reaction in sensitive individuals.
Once opened, it is best eaten the same day for quality and texture. If not finished, keep it sealed and store it in a cool, dry place.
It may be a more functional option for people specifically looking for a higher-protein snack. That said, it is still a processed bar, so overall diet quality and portion control still matter.
